Placement Statistics

The Electrical Engineering program at Maulana Azad University Jodhpur has consistently achieved high placement rates over the past few years. The department's strong industry connections and emphasis on practical skills ensure that students are well-prepared for the competitive job market.

YearHighest Package (Domestic)Average PackageMedian PackagePlacement PercentagePPOs Received
2024180000085000080000092%78
2023160000080000075000090%72
2022150000075000070000088%68
2021140000070000065000087%63
2020130000065000060000085%59

Top Recruiting Companies

The university attracts top-tier companies across multiple sectors including IT, core engineering, finance, consulting, and analytics. These organizations recognize the caliber of students produced by our department and actively participate in campus recruitment drives.

  • Google: Offers roles as Software Engineer, Data Scientist, and Quantitative Researcher.
  • Microsoft: Recruits for positions such as Software Development Engineer (SDE), Product Manager, and Cloud Solutions Architect.
  • Amazon: Provides opportunities in software development, machine learning engineering, and data analytics.
  • Siemens AG: Hires engineers for roles involving automation, control systems, and industrial communication protocols.
  • General Electric (GE): Offers positions in power generation, renewable energy systems, and digital transformation projects.
  • Tata Consultancy Services (TCS): Recruits for software development, system integration, and cybersecurity roles.
  • Infosys Limited: Provides opportunities in application development, cloud computing, and enterprise architecture.
  • Wipro Technologies: Offers positions in IT consulting, data analytics, and automation engineering.
  • Bharat Heavy Electricals Limited (BHEL): Recruits for power system design, electrical machines, and control systems roles.
  • Reliance Industries: Offers opportunities in energy management, automation, and digital transformation.
  • Indian Oil Corporation: Provides roles in refining, petrochemicals, and energy optimization projects.
  • National Thermal Power Corporation (NTPC): Recruits for power plant operations, maintenance, and grid integration.
  • Goldman Sachs: Offers positions in quantitative analysis, risk management, and algorithmic trading.
  • JPMorgan Chase: Provides opportunities in financial modeling, data science, and algorithmic finance.
  • Morgan Stanley: Recruits for roles in investment banking, equity research, and financial analytics.

Sector-wise Analysis

The placement landscape for Electrical Engineering graduates is diverse, reflecting the broad applicability of skills acquired during the program. Below is a detailed breakdown by sector:

IT/Software Sector

Students from our department are highly sought after in the IT sector due to their strong analytical and problem-solving abilities. Roles typically include software engineer, data scientist, machine learning engineer, and cybersecurity specialist. Companies like Google, Microsoft, Amazon, TCS, Infosys, and Wipro regularly recruit graduates for these positions.

Core Engineering Sector

Graduates also find opportunities in core engineering firms such as Siemens, GE, BHEL, and NTPC. These roles often involve working on power systems, control systems, automation projects, and industrial communication networks. The department's focus on practical training ensures that students are ready for hands-on challenges in these environments.

Finance Sector

The finance sector, particularly quantitative analysis and algorithmic trading, presents attractive career paths for graduates with strong mathematical and computational skills. Institutions like Goldman Sachs, JPMorgan Chase, and Morgan Stanley frequently hire our students for roles such as quantitative analyst, risk manager, and financial modeler.

Consulting Sector

Graduates from our program often transition into consulting firms where they apply their technical knowledge to solve complex business problems. These roles require a blend of analytical thinking, communication skills, and domain expertise, all of which are developed through the interdisciplinary nature of our curriculum.

Analytics Sector

With increasing reliance on data-driven decision-making, there is growing demand for engineers with analytics capabilities. Our students are well-positioned to take up roles in business intelligence, predictive modeling, and data visualization at companies like IBM, Deloitte, and Accenture.

PSUs Sector

Public Sector Undertakings (PSUs) provide stable employment opportunities for our graduates. Organizations like NTPC, ONGC, Indian Oil, and BHEL offer roles in power generation, energy management, and infrastructure development. These positions often come with job security, pension benefits, and growth prospects within the public sector.

Internship Season

The internship season at Maulana Azad University Jodhpur is marked by high participation from students across all semesters. Internships are crucial for gaining industry exposure, building professional networks, and securing full-time offers upon graduation.

Key companies participating in the internship program include Google, Microsoft, Amazon, Siemens, GE, TCS, Infosys, Wipro, BHEL, Reliance Industries, Indian Oil Corporation, NTPC, Goldman Sachs, JPMorgan Chase, and Morgan Stanley. These organizations offer internships ranging from 2 months to 6 months depending on the program structure.

CompanyInternship DurationStipend Range (INR)Role Offered
Google3 months40,000 - 60,000/monthSoftware Engineer Intern
Microsoft3 months35,000 - 55,000/monthData Scientist Intern
Amazon3 months30,000 - 50,000/monthMachine Learning Engineer Intern
Siemens AG2 months20,000 - 35,000/monthAutomation Engineer Intern
General Electric2 months18,000 - 30,000/monthPower Systems Engineer Intern
Tata Consultancy Services3 months25,000 - 40,000/monthSoftware Development Intern
Infosys Limited3 months20,000 - 35,000/monthApplication Developer Intern
Wipro Technologies2 months18,000 - 30,000/monthIT Consultant Intern
Bharat Heavy Electricals Limited2 months15,000 - 25,000/monthPower System Design Intern
Reliance Industries3 months25,000 - 40,000/monthEnergy Management Intern
Indian Oil Corporation2 months15,000 - 25,000/monthRefinery Operations Intern
National Thermal Power Corporation2 months12,000 - 20,000/monthGrid Integration Intern
Goldman Sachs3 months50,000 - 70,000/monthQuantitative Analyst Intern
JPMorgan Chase3 months45,000 - 65,000/monthRisk Management Intern
Morgan Stanley3 months40,000 - 60,000/monthFinancial Modeling Intern

The internship season begins in early spring and concludes by late summer. Students are encouraged to apply early to maximize their chances of securing desired internships. The placement cell provides support throughout the process including resume preparation, mock interviews, and career counseling.
